WebJul 16, 2024 · If you accept a meeting invitation but choose to not send the response email, then the meeting organizer only sees that you HAVE NOT responded, even though the attendee accepted the invite. The attendee's calendar says they have accepted, but the meeting organizer is left wondering why the person did not respond Yes or No. WebApr 14, 2024 · One of the users I support would like his Outlook Calendar invitations to show a contact multiple times, if he sends them the invitation at more than one account. WebOct 28, 2024 · Open Outlook Go to the Calendar. Find the meeting to view responses. Tap the “Scheduling” button in the ribbon. Next, you will see a reply next to each attendee, notably those who may have used...

WebApr 28, 2024 · Create the meeting in Outlook as a Teams meeting, just add those external users in. Send it. Then add all the internal users. The copy of the meeting those 2 external users have will only show each other. Be wary of updating the meeting, when you do that all invitees will be shown. 0 Likes Reply PhilHesketh replied to Andrew Hodges

Each person can RSVP with a click of a button. Outlook tracks those responses automatically to show a list of who is coming, who’s not and who hasn’t replied.
